Transaction 514516be9ea503ecb903feec7a23de4c23081774271f66c02ca7a624668dd004
1 Input
2 Outputs
- 514516be9ea503ecb903feec7a23de4c23081774271f66c02ca7a624668dd004:0
- 514516be9ea503ecb903feec7a23de4c23081774271f66c02ca7a624668dd004:1
value 280132
address 1BDXXiswCbuzVAAau6KszFuTMzjY9Jd9Zb
value 598000
address 16guWF7MYFQsqyCu9BsMChwrLbDKp8T2ux